The use of simulation-based education as an instructional strategy can enhance patient safety and optimize outcomes, providing a means of allowing nursing students to “practice” critical thinking, clinical decision making, and psychomotor skills in a safe, controlled environment, without potential risk to a live patient.
The simulation method allows nursing students to repeatedly practice their clinical skills until they develop a sense of proficiency; to learn at their own pace; and to freely make mistakes. Simulation is an educational process that can replicate clinical practices in a safe environment.
The course will guide the nursing faculty: teaching through simulation, designing simulations congruent with the curriculum, promoting reflection and debriefing, evaluating performance, OSCE assessment and providing feedback.
